Former England midfielder, Matt Le Tissier, has sent a message to the Three Lions about boycotting the ongoing 2022 FIFA World Cup over the ‘OneLove’ armband mess.

According to Le Tissier, England should also rescind their FIFA membership.

This comes as England and Wales, and some other countries had planned to wear the OneLove armbands promoting inclusivity and LGBTQ+ rights in Qatar, a nation which criminalises same-sex relationships.

However, the nations backed down after FIFA threatened to give a card to players who wore it.

Speaking about England’s decision to back down, Le Tissier told GB News, “It just goes to prove what a lot of people are saying about it. It’s pure virtue signalling. They aren’t hundred per cent wholeheartedly behind it.”

He continued, “If you want to make a real statement, then you boycott the World Cup. What would make an even better statement is if they boycotted FIFA and rescinded their membership because that organisation is rotten to the core.”
